From Brent E. Turvey "Criminal Profiling"
OPPORTUNISTIC ELEMENTS

Opportunistic elements are any unplanned elements that the offender seizes on for inclusion in an offense. They can be an opportunistic victim, an opportunistic offense, an opportunistic weapon, or an opportunistic location – anything that was not planned for but was utilized during the offense. Evidence of opportunistic elements or behavior in an offense does not necessarily imply an unplanned or previously unimagined offense.
In assessing whether a behavior or element (victim, location, etc.) is opportunistic, remember to look for any associated behaviors or elements that indicate planning. These include, but are not limited to,
· Evidence of victim surveillance
· Items brought to the crime scene specific to the crime committed
· Calls to the victim before the attack
· Intimate knowledge of victims residence or personal schedule
Indications that an offense is opportunistic include, but are not limited to,
· The offense occurs during the commission of another offense
· The offense occurs during offender non-criminal activity
· The offense lasts a very short period of time
· The offense is committed hastily – an abundance of easily discoverable evidence is lft at the scene
· The offender uses available materials to disable the victim
